Malaysian Prime Minister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im emphasized the importance of Permatang Pauh constituency to him, stating that his heart remains in the hometown where his journey began. Despite now representing Tambun in Perak, Anwar reiterated that the constituency should continue to receive development assistance. He spoke at the launch of the "Entrepreneurial Emergence Plan" and presented assistance to micro-entrepreneurs and traders in Bukit Mertajam.

The plan aims to expand economic opportunities at the grassroots level and waives rental payments for local traders for two years to help them establish their businesses. Anwar also proposed reducing the number of lucky-draw days at gaming outlets from 22 to 7 to control gambling and reduce its social impact. The Prime Minister clarified that these measures were intended to empower working-class Malaysians and prevent wealth from being siphoned away by a small elite, rather than catering to their interests.
